  • Wiktionary, Creative Commons Attribution/Share-Alike License
  • noun. A (usually wooden) structure that projects from a coastline to prevent erosion, longshore drift etc.; a breakwater
  • WordNet 3.0 Copyright 2006 by Princeton University. All rights reserved.
  • noun. a protective structure of stone or concrete; extends from shore into the water to prevent a beach from washing away
